Bitcoin stands as the pioneering cryptocurrency that introduced the world to the concept of decentralized digital currencies. It operates on a peer-to-peer network that allows users to exchange value without the need for intermediaries like banks or financial institutions. As a decentralized form of currency, Bitcoin has sparked a global conversation about the future of money and has paved the way for the development of thousands of other cryptocurrencies.

Bitcoin, symbolized as BTC, often referred to as the "digital gold," stands as a robust innovation in the world of cryptocurrencies. Since its inception, Bitcoin has served as a cornerstone in the rapidly evolving blockchain ecosystem. Let's explore the foundation it has built, the challenges it faces, and the potential it holds for the future.
Bitcoin’s primary advantage lies in its decentralized nature. Unlike traditional currencies, Bitcoin is not governed by any central authority, providing a sense of autonomy and financial freedom to its users. Transactions are conducted on a peer-to-peer network, reducing transaction times and associated fees, especially for international payments. Furthermore, Bitcoin provides a level of transparency and security through a public ledger known as the blockchain, ensuring each transaction is secure and immutable.
Bitcoin has been praised for being a hedge against inflation. As a deflationary currency with a capped supply of 21 million coins, it becomes a valuable asset in times when traditional currencies face devaluation.
Despite its numerous advantages, Bitcoin is not without its challenges. The most significant being its price volatility, which can deter those with lower risk tolerance. This volatility can be attributed to several factors including market speculation, regulatory news, and macroeconomic trends.
Additionally, Bitcoin’s scalability is a concern. The network can only process a limited number of transactions per second, leading to higher fees and slower transaction times during peak usage. Also, although pseudonymous, Bitcoin transactions can be tracked on the blockchain, which might concern users seeking greater privacy.
Since its launch in 2009 by the pseudonymous Satoshi Nakamoto, Bitcoin has undergone significant changes and growth. Initially met with skepticism, its adoption has surged over the years, leading to increased investment from individuals and institutions alike. Bitcoin’s evolution is marked by several key moments, such as the introduction of the Lightning Network to enhance scalability, and the increased interest in Bitcoin as a legitimate investment vehicle.
Looking ahead, Bitcoin holds immense potential as a mainstream currency and a digital store of value. As technologies improve, scalability and energy efficiency may no longer remain bottlenecks. Bitcoin could see widespread adoption as it integrates with existing financial systems and garners regulatory clarity.
Furthermore, the future of Bitcoin could be shaped by its role in the development of dec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ms and as the base currency against which other cryptocurrencies are valued.
Bitcoin remains a pioneering force in the cryptocurrency world. Despite facing challenges, its strengths and continuous innovations keep it firmly positioned at the forefront of digital currencies. Whether its role as a financial disruptor or as a digital asset, Bitcoin's journey continues to captivate and inspire the evolution of global finance.
